Nice Radio Joe! I have a similar GE radio here from that era. I think the " ebay" type radio folks call that "beetled plastic", and or, "swirled" type plastic. In any "case" ( no pun intended), they sure do look nice when cleaned-up abit!! Nice find indeed!! If the old clock inside is made by telechron"?,.. sometimes, just removing the rear clock metal housing, blow it out with air, and add a small shot of WD-40 gets them making perfect time again if the motor is still good & relubed also!
